What is a Cylinder Lock?
A cylinder lock is a frequently used locking mechanism found in residential and commercial spaces. These locks are understood for their cylindrical shape and are usually installed within a door. The locking mechanism itself is consisted of within the cylinder, which can be easily eliminated and changed, making it a favorite amongst locksmiths and DIY enthusiasts alike.
Secret Components of a Cylinder Lock
- Cylinder: The primary part where the key is inserted.
- Plug: The rotating part of the cylinder that engages the lock.
- Housing: The outer shell that holds the internal components.
- Keyway: The particular shape of the opening into which a secret is inserted.
Reasons for Replacing a Cylinder Lock
- Lost Keys: If secrets are lost or taken, changing door Locks the lock makes sure security.
- Updating Security: Newer locks typically feature innovative innovation and better materials.
- Key Changes: When moving into a new home, it's wise to change the locks to prevent unapproved gain access to.
- Malfunctioning Lock: Sometimes locks break and fail to run properly.
